WebOur ability to utilize language is somewhat separate in the brain from areas responsible for the ability to reason, remember or use muscles. So transient forgetting of spellings of common words would be processed in the language areas of the brain, and deficits of that ability are called Aphasia. WebFeb 12, 2024 · Seven normal memory problems 1. Transience This is the tendency to forget facts or events over time. You are most likely to forget information soon after you learn it. However, memory has a use-it-or-lose-it quality: memories that are called up and used frequently are least likely to be forgotten.
